Ann Arbor Boys "In It."
They Won Four Prizes at the Ypsilanti Bicycle Meet. Twelve hundred people witnessed the bicycle races at the Ypsilanti driving park on Friday afternoon, but even that did not wipe out the $103 deficit which stared the management in the face that morning nor pay the $231 expenses of Friday. As it is the management is about $100 behind on the event. The local men who won prizes were Harry Marsh who won two professional races of one and two miles respectively getting $25 in cash. H. L. Morris came in first in the one mile handicap, prize a 35 diamond; Harvey Stofflet, second in the two mile handicap, a $20 diamond; and Harry Richards third in the one mile handicap, prize a $10 pair of Morgan & Wright tires. Ann Arbor did as well as any city in Michigan at this meet and has reason to be proud of her fast riders. In the five meets that have so far been held in the Michigan circuit Marsh has won five first and two second prizes amounting' in all to $155.
